Rapid and selective detection of Cys in living neuronal cells utilizing a novel fluorescein with chloropropionate-ester functionalities

A chloropropionate-caged fluorescein probe allows for prompt detection of cysteine over other biothiols, e. g., homocysteine with a limit of detection of 12.8 mu M.
